One of the latest great generique by Werra.The atalaku section goes with Roi David bamba bango contre mur, Brigadier Sarba aaah naleli, Celeo Tata Mapassa, Prince D'Angola, and Kene Kene Mangasa, with Bill of the first days I think this will be a world classic. Now it's rare to see a 5 guys atalaku's generique. Furthermore this was the generique that gave Brigade the chance to shine in Wenge Musica after years of formation in Quartier Latin, in fact, Brigade started in Wenge as an atalaku since the days of intervantion rapid, but due to the fact that he was a little shy, and overshined by Bill and Celeo, Brigade decided to go to Koffi, and once he had done his work came back with Wenge giving us some of the most beatuiful generique in history
